Python - Qt。如何为 Telnet 或 ssh 服务器交互制作终端窗口

Posted

技术标签:

【中文标题】Python - Qt。如何为 Telnet 或 ssh 服务器交互制作终端窗口【英文标题】:Python - Qt. How to make a Terminal Window for Telnet or ssh server interaction 【发布时间】:2010-09-21 21:50:22 【问题描述】:

我正在制作一个 PyQt 应用程序,我想制作一个终端窗口之类的东西,用户可以在其中与 Telnet 或 ssh 服务器进行交互。

我的第一个想法是创建一个带有黑色 QPlainTextEdit 和滚动条的窗口。

我是 python-Qt 世界的新手,希望得到一些指导。有什么想法吗?

谢谢:-)

【问题讨论】:

【参考方案1】:

这是一个使用 Qt 用 C++ 编写的终端程序的链接。我不确定它对低级的东西有多大帮助,但我确信 Qt 部分会有所帮助。 http://sourceforge.net/projects/qtermwidget/

【讨论】:

谢谢阿诺德 :-) 这看起来很有趣,我将开始阅读代码,看看它是如何完成的。

以上是关于Python - Qt。如何为 Telnet 或 ssh 服务器交互制作终端窗口的主要内容,如果未能解决你的问题,请参考以下文章

如何为 QMacStyle 获取整个 Qt StyleSheet

如何为整个 Qt 应用程序创建一个菜单?

如何为PyQt5构建Qt WebEngine?

如何为 Windows XP 部署 Qt/QML 应用程序

如何为 arm-v7 交叉编译 qt 应用程序

如何为复选框设置对齐对齐?